Internetopia Is a Super-Sized Project of Drawings Created Online

Internetopia is a compilation of Internet drawings formed by a large community of artists online.

It's a project composed of a massive 24x36" poster made up of requests from people world wide. The idea is for you to decide what the final artwork will look like where you can ask for anything to be drawn. The artist of this massive project is Benjamin Redford, who specializes in highly detailed large format pen and ink drawings.

The type of illustrations submitted by users are mostly drawn with pen ink to have consistency throughout the final work. Ben organizes these drawings by turning them into a final massive composition that would be printed and framed. These Internet drawings create the world of Internetopia for all artists to enjoy.
